Composing an Obituary: Content and Format

When composing an obituary, it's important to follow a clear structure that honors the departed individual while providing essential information to their loved ones. Typically, an obituary begins with the deceased person's full name and date of birth and death. Following comes a concise biographical summary, highlighting key accomplishments, passions, and affiliations.

Often, the obituary will include details about their loved ones, such as surviving spouses, children, and parents. A section dedicated to funeral arrangements and memorial services is also customary, providing instructions for observance the ceremony.

  • Additionally, obituaries often feature personal anecdotes or tributes from family and friends, remembering the individual's impact.
  • Finishing with a statement of sympathy or remembrance can provide a poignant closing to the obituary.

Remember, an obituary is more than just a factual account; it's a tribute that allows loved ones to share the life of someone special.

Obituary Writing Tips: Illustrative Examples honorable

Crafting a heartfelt and respectful obituary requires careful consideration. Begin by emphasizing the individual's life story, sharing key accomplishments, passions, and cherished memories. Include their birthdate, place of birth, and date of passing.

To illustrate a vivid picture, use vivid language to convey the person's personality and spirit. Relate anecdotes that demonstrate their generosity.

  • Remember to mention their loved ones, noting names of spouses, children, parents, and siblings.
  • Provide information about any loved ones left behind.
  • Conclude the obituary with details regarding funeral services or memorial gatherings.
